Here are just a few of the local crawling places (I've been to all of these):
-Corona del Mar (on the beach)
-Tewinkle Memorial Park (right next to the OC Fairgrounds)
-Mile Square Park (in the dried up stream off of Edinger and Ward)
-Central Park in HB (around the lake)
-indoor crawling at RCP Crawlers in Upland

If you want to be competitive, go 2.2 class, which stands for 2.2" wheel diameter. It's all the rage right now. The best set of axles would definitely be Axials IMO, in fact I switched to them from my modified Wheely King axles and have had great luck with them.
